Browse Source

Expose getObjectToTransfer method of FileLfsServlet

Providing own implementation to doGet/doPut methods is troublesome when
this method is private.

Change-Id: I098cdc5cb90410eaaebc56c88c2d9e168584dd6d
Signed-off-by: Jacek Centkowski <geminica.programs@gmail.com>
Signed-off-by: David Pursehouse <david.pursehouse@gmail.com>
tags/v4.6.0.201612231935-r
Jacek Centkowski 7 years ago
parent
commit
c7d8fbfaad

+ 14
- 1
org.eclipse.jgit.lfs.server/src/org/eclipse/jgit/lfs/server/fs/FileLfsServlet.java View File

@@ -125,7 +125,20 @@ public class FileLfsServlet extends HttpServlet {
}
}

private AnyLongObjectId getObjectToTransfer(HttpServletRequest req,
/**
* Retrieve object id from request
*
* @param req
* servlet request
* @param rsp
* servlet response
* @return object id, or <code>null</code> if the object id could not be
* retrieved
* @throws IOException
* if an I/O error occurs
* @since 4.6
*/
protected AnyLongObjectId getObjectToTransfer(HttpServletRequest req,
HttpServletResponse rsp) throws IOException {
String info = req.getPathInfo();
int length = 1 + Constants.LONG_OBJECT_ID_STRING_LENGTH;

Loading…
Cancel
Save